거제도 다포 연안 정치망 어획물의 종조성 및 주요 어종의 분포 특성 (Species Composition and Distribution of Set-net Catches on the Coast of Dapo, Geoje Island)

  • We analyzed annual and seasonal variations in fish species composition and distribution patterns using both daily catch and quantitative analysis data collected from a set-net fishery over a period of two years (2011-2012) on the coast of Dapo, Geoje Island. Set-net fishing season in this area is from May to November, and the annual yield based on the daily catch data was 171,412 kg in 2011, and 102,611 kg in 2012. In total, there were 46 species (belonging to 36 families and 12 orders) in 2011, and 41 species (belonging to 25 families and 9 orders) in 2012. The dominant species in terms of numbers were Trachurus japonicus, Engraulis japonicus, Clupea pallasii, Scomber japonicus, and Sphyraena pinguis. The range in fork length for T. japonicus and E. japonicus was from 3.2 to 23.9 cm, and from 2.6 to 13.3 cm, respectively. The fork length of recruiting juveniles to the Dapo set-net fishing ground ranged from 4.6 to 7.8 cm (median) for T. japonicus, and from 4.1 to 5.0 cm (median) for E. japonicus. The fact that most of the fish caught from the two species were at immature growth stages implies that the coast of Dapo can act as a nursery area for these migratory species.

통영 연안에서 출현하는 멸치(Engraulis japonicus)의 위내용물 조성 (Diet Composition of the Anchovy, Engraulis japonicus in the Coastal Water of Tongyeong)

  • 이번 연구에 사용된 멸치는 남해 통영 연안에서 정치망과 권현망을 이용하여 채집되었다. 가랑이 체장범위는 1.9~14.7 cm로 나타났다. 멸치의 주 먹이생물은 50.4%의 상대중요도지수비를 나타낸 요각류였다. 요각류 다음으로 중요한 먹이생물은 47.3%의 상대중요도지수비를 나타낸 난바다곤쟁이류였다. 멸치의 섭식전략을 도해적 방법으로 나타낸 결과, 멸치는 섭식특화종으로 나타났다. 멸치의 성장별 먹이생물 조성 변화를 알아본 결과(<8.0 cm, 8.0~10.0 cm, 10.0~12.0 cm, ≥12.0 cm) 성장함에 따라 난바다곤쟁이류의 중요도는 증가하고, 요각류의 중요도는 감소하였다. 멸치의 계절별 먹이생물 조성 변화를 알아본 결과, 춘계, 추계, 동계에는 요각류가 우점한 먹이생물이었으며, 하계에는 난바다곤쟁이류가 우점한 먹이생물이었다.

남해에 출현하는 삼치(Scomberomorus niphonius)의 식성 (Feeding Habits of Spanish Mackerel (Scomberomorus niphonius) in the Southern Sea of Korea)

  • The feeding habits of Spanish mackerel (Scomberomorus niphonius) were studied based on the examination of stomach contents of 445 specimens collected from January to December 2004, in the Southern Sea of Korea. The size of Spanish mackerel ranged from 26.1 to 105.4 cm in fork length (FL). Spanish mackerel was a piscivorous fish which mainly consumed teleost fishes such as chub mackerel (Scomber japonicus) and anchovy (Engraulis japonicus). Its diet also included small quantities of shrimps, stomatopods, cephalopods, crabs, polychaetes, amphipods, cumaceans and copepods. Smaller individuals (<60 cm FL) consumed small fishes such as Engraulis japonicus and crustaceans. The portion of these prey items decreased with increasing fish size, and this decrease was paralleled with increased consumption of lager fishes such as Scomber japonicus and Cololabis saira. The prey size increased with the increase of fish size.

남해안에 서식하는 멸치(Engraulis japonicus)의 산란 특성 (Reproductive Characteristics of Pacific Anchovy Engraulis japonicus from the Southern Waters of Korea)

  • The reproductive characteristics of Pacific anchovy, Engraulis japonicus were investigated using samples randomly collected from the southern waters of Korea between January and December 2021. We analyzed monthly changes in maturity stages, gonadosomatic index (GSI), egg diameter, fecundity, and fork length (FL) at sexual groups maturity of 50%, 75% and 97.5%, and sex ratio (female:male). GSI value showed two peaks in May and August; however, microscopic analysis of E. japonicus gonad tissue revealed that the spawning period was from March to October. The main spawning seasons for the entire populations were from April to June and August to September. The overall sex ratio was female-biased (1 females, 0.89 male). The fecundity (F) of female anchovies ranged from 429 eggs at an FL of 8.0 cm to 13,824 eggs at an FL of 14.9 cm and the relationship between FL and F was 0.0788FL4.422. The FL at 50% group maturity was 8.26 cm for female anchovies. Based on the results, we suggest that the reproductive cycle in Pacific anchovies may be related to pulses in water temperature and the sexual cycle of the fish.

음향산란이론모델을 이용한 멸치(Engraulis japonicus)의 음향산란강도 추정 (Target Strength of Anchovy Engraulis japonicaus by Theoretical Acoustic Scattering Model)

  • This study estimates the target strength of anchovy Engraulis japonicus required for studying their distribution and density using acoustics and evaluates the acoustic scattering characteristics of anchovies by frequency using the Kirchoff ray mode (KRM) model. The experiment was conducted on 30 anchovies with 4.7-21.5 cm total length. The maximum TScm (Simming angle, 9.1°; standard deviation, ± 13.1°) according to total length was -66.9, -65.2, -64.4, and -63.4 dB at 38, 70, 120, and 200 kHz, respectively. The average TScm (Simming angle: 9.1°, standard deviation: ± 13.1°) according to total length was -68.9, -68.8, -69.6, and -70.0 dB at 38, 70, 120, and 200 kHz, respectively. The results of this study provide an important basis for future studies that use acoustics to estimate the target strength of anchovies.

멸치액젓 유래 저분자 물질의 항산화활성 (Antioxidative Activity of Low Molecular Weight Biocompounds Purified from Anchovy (Engraulis japonicus) Sauce)

  • Antioxidative activities of low molecular weight biocompounds purified from anchovy (Engraulis japonicus) sauce fermented at $15\pm3^{\circ}C$ for 5 years were investigated. The fermented anchovy sauce showed 5 peaks on gel chromatography pattern. Antioxidant activity of peak 2 was $82.7\%$ followed by $42.6\%$ of peak 1. Main antioxidant compounds of peak 1 were glutamic acid and lysine, but those of peak 2 were not confirmed by amino acid sequence analysis.

독도 주변해역에서 봄과 가을철 어란과 자치어의 종조성에 관한 연구 (Species Composition of Fish Eggs and Larvae in Spring and Autumn around Dokdo in the East Sea of Korea)

  • A study on the ichthyoplankton assemblage was conducted around Dokdo in the East Sea in September 1999 and May 2000. Sixteen species of fish larvae including eggs were collected during the surveys. Anchovy (Engraulis japonicus) eggs and larvae were comprised of 2.0% and 94.5% of total samples in number, respectively. Muller's pearlside (Maurolicus muelleri) eggs and larvae were comprised of 95.0% and 3.2%, respectively. The other species mostly composed of warm water species were less than 2% of total samples in number. The number of species and abundance of the fish lawae and eggs were higher in September than in May. Although there were limited data on the ichthyoplankton around Dokdo in summer and winter, this study area seems to be used for the spawning or nursery ground of fishes.

남해에 출현하는 고등어 (Scomber japonicus)의 식성 (Feeding Habits of Chub Mackerel (Scomber japonicus) in the South Sea of Korea)

  • The feeding habits of chub mackerel (Scomber japonicus) were studied based on an examination of the stomach contents of 512 specimens collected between November 2005 and October 2006 in the South Sea of Korea. The specimens ranged in fork length (FL) from 23.4-37.5 cm. Chub mackerel is a piscivore and consumes mainly Teleosts such as Engraulis japonicus. Its diet also includes amphipods, crabs, Euphausia, chaetognaths and shrimp. Smaller individuals (<26 cm FL) consume mainly crabs. The proportion of these prey items decreases with increasing fish size, and this decrease paralleles the increased consumption of fish. The prey size increases with S. japonicus size.

제주도 주변 해역에서 채집된 줄삼치(Sarda orientalis)의 위내용물 조성 (Diet Composition of Oriental Bonito (Sarda orientalis) in Coatal Waters of Jeju Island, Korea)

  • 줄삼치(Sarda orientalis)는 2015년 1월부터 12월까지 제주 주변해역에서 고등어 선망어선에 혼획된 288개체를 이용하였으며, 가랑이체장(fork length)과 체중을 각각 0.1 cm와 0.1 g까지 측정한 뒤 해부하여 먹이생물의 크기와 무게를 측정하고 최대한 종 수준까지 분석하였다. 먹이생물은 상대중요성지수비(%IRI)를 이용해 분석하였으며, 크기군과 계절에 따른 먹이조성 변화를 알아보았다. 줄삼치의 가장 중요한 먹이생물은 어류(Pisces)였으며, 그중에서도 멸치(Engraulis japonicus)가 가장 높은 비율을 보였다. 그 외 난바다곤쟁이류(Euphausiacea), 단각류(Amphipoda), 두족류(Cephalopoda)가 출현하였으나 그 양은 적었다. 줄삼치는 모든 크기군과 계절에서 어류가 가장 중요한 먹이생물이었으며, 성장하면서 먹이생물의 중량이 증가하였다.

서해 고군산군도 연안 낭장망 어획 수산생물의 종조성 및 주야.계절 변동 (Diel and Seasonal Variations in Species Composition of Fishery Resources Collected by a Bag Net off Kogunsan - gundo)

  • 1997년 4월부터 11월 사이에 전라북도 고군산군도 주변 해역에서 낭장망에 어획된 수산생물의 종조성과 계절에 따른 양적 변동을 파악하고, 계절별 낮 밤의 어획물 종조성 차이를 분석하였다. 조사기간 중 총 75종이 출현하였으며, 이중 어류가 71%로 대부분을 차지하였고, 새우류 18%, 두족류 7%, 게류 4%이었다. 흰베도라치(Pholis fangi)가 전체 개체수의 44.3%, 멸치(Engraulis japonicus)가 42.8%로 이들 2종이 전체의 87.1%를 차지하였으며, 대부분이 치어나 유어 단계의 어린 개체이었다. 흰베도라치, 멸치, 까나리(Ammodyres personatus) 등은 연안에서 어린 시기를 보육장으로 이용하는데, 그 시기를 서로 달리하였다. 조사 해역에서 부유성 유어는 주 야간에 양적으로 유의한 차이가 있었다.
